Senior Property Accountant

West Palm Beach, Florida - (On-Site)
job duties:
  • Assist in mentoring a team of Staff Accountants.
  • Prepares monthly financial packages for a portfolio of commercial properties (including assisting PMs with Variance explanations).
  • Maintains monthly financial supporting schedules and work papers.
  • Records JEs (month-end closing entries, accruals, prepaids, etc.) and reviews GLs to ensure accuracy.
  • Bank reconciliations.
  • Review of Accounts Payable & Accounts Receivable.
  • Prepare management fee invoices and rent reconciliation supporting schedules.
  • Prepares monthly cashflows/distribution schedules.
  • Prepare monthly lender draws packages.
  • Prepare monthly, quarterly, and annual lender reporting packages.
  • Monthly sales tax returns (preparation & filing).
  • Prepares monthly financials for private equity funds and monthly distributions to investors. Record/monitor/oversee investment software/investor relations.
  • Set up new leases and amendments in Yardi.
  • Annual CAM reconciliations.
  • Assist in preparation of annual budgets.
  • Involved in onboarding and offboarding of assets (opening/closing entries, due diligence, etc).
Qualifications:
  • Bachelor Degree in Accounting, Finance, or related field
  • 3+ Years of accounting experience, preferably in property accounting
  • Strong Excel skills
  • Experience with Yardi or MRI a plus
